Abstract
The utility model discloses a LED insecticidal lamp for gardens, which comprises a lamp body, wherein the bottom of the lamp body is fixedly connected with a base, a round hole is arranged at the center of the bottom of the base, a switch is fixedly arranged at one side of the round hole, a lampshade is fixedly connected with the top of the lamp body, a lithium battery is fixedly arranged in the lampshade, a connecting column is fixedly connected with the top of the lampshade, a hanging ring is fixedly arranged at the top of the connecting column, a telescopic column is alternately connected with the bottom of the inner wall of the hanging ring, the bottom end of the telescopic column penetrates through the hanging ring to be alternately connected with a telescopic hole arranged in the connecting column, a plurality of inlets are arranged at the top of the surface of the lamp body, and an LED trap lamp is fixedly arranged in the lamp body. Hang simply, the LED insecticidal lamp reduces the resistance of wind, prevents to drop, and the security is high.

Referring to fig. 1-3, the utility model provides a garden LED insecticidal lamp, which comprises a lamp body 1, a base 9 is fixedly connected to the bottom of the lamp body 1, a round hole 10 is arranged at the center of the bottom of the base 9, a worker inserts the round hole 10 through a stay bar to lift the LED insecticidal lamp, a hanging ring 4 is correspondingly contacted with the hanging bar, a switch 11 is fixedly arranged at one side of the round hole 10, a lampshade 2 is fixedly connected to the top of the lamp body 1, a lithium battery 6 is fixedly arranged in the lampshade 2, a connecting post 3 is fixedly connected to the top of the lampshade 2, a hanging ring 4 is fixedly arranged at the top of the connecting post 3, a telescopic column 12 is alternately connected to the bottom of the inner wall of the hanging ring 4, the bottom end of the telescopic column 12 penetrates through the hanging ring 4 to be alternately connected with a telescopic hole 18 arranged in the connecting post 3, a first spring 17 is fixedly arranged at the bottom end of the telescopic column, a plurality of entry 7 has been seted up at the top on lamp body 1 surface, and the inside fixed mounting of lamp body 1 has LED moth-killing lamp 8, and LED moth-killing lamp 8 passes through switch 11 and 6 electric connection of lithium cell, through push switch 11, the power supply of lithium cell 6, and LED moth-killing lamp 8 sends light, lures the winged insect.
Preferably, the surface of the lamp body 1 is provided with a guide groove, the included angle between the guide groove and the horizontal plane is 60 degrees, the winged insects fly to the surface of the lamp body 1 after being lured by the LED trap lamp 8, and the winged insects fly downwards and are blocked by the included angle of the guide groove and only fly upwards; the hanging ring 4 is composed of two semicircular rings, the bottom ends of the two semicircular rings are movably connected with the top of the connecting column 3 through a rotating shaft, the bottom ends of the two sides of the two semicircular rings are fixedly provided with first hook positions 19, the middle parts of the two sides of the telescopic column 12 are fixedly provided with two second hook positions 20, the four first hook positions 19 are respectively and fixedly connected with the four second hook positions 20 through thin iron rods 13, the telescopic column 12 moves downwards to drive the two semicircular rings to be closed, the hanging ring 4 is sleeved on the surface of the arranged hanging rod, and the LED insecticidal lamp is hung; the outer ring of the lampshade 2 is fixedly connected with a plurality of flexible covers 5, the flexible covers 5 are made of plastics, the flexible covers 5 have a rain shielding effect, the flexible covers 5 deform under the influence of wind power, and the wind resistance of the LED insecticidal lamp is reduced; draw-in groove 14 has all been seted up to the bottom at flexible post 12 both sides, and the fixture block has all been seted up to the both sides of the 18 inner walls in flexible hole and has been accomodate the groove, and the one end that two fixture blocks accomodate the inslot wall all is through the one end fixed connection of second spring 16 with fixture block 15, and two fixture blocks 15 are connected with two draw-in grooves 14 blocks respectively, and flexible post 12 moves down, and two fixture blocks 15 are blocked and are fixed with two draw-in grooves 14 under second spring 16 promotes, fix flexible post 12.
When the LED insecticidal lamp is used in particular, the LED insecticidal lamp for gardens is powered by the lithium battery 6 through the press switch 11, the LED insecticidal lamp 8 emits light to attract flying insects, a worker inserts the stay into the round hole 10 through the stay bar, lifts the LED insecticidal lamp to enable the hanging ring 4 to correspondingly contact with the hanging rod, the hanging rod presses the telescopic column 12 by moving the LED insecticidal lamp, the telescopic column 12 moves downwards to drive the two semicircular rings to be closed, the hanging ring 4 sleeves the hanging rod, the telescopic column 12 moves downwards, the two clamping blocks 15 are pushed by the second spring 16 to clamp and fix the two clamping blocks 15 and the two clamping grooves 14, the telescopic column 12 is fixed, the LED insecticidal lamp is hung, the flying insects fly to the surface of the lamp body 1 after being attracted by the LED insecticidal lamp 8, the flying insects flying to the downward direction and only fly upwards, the flying insects enter the lamp body 1 from the inlet 7 to be trapped in the lamp body 1, play the effect of insecticidal, a plurality of flexible shroud 5 plays hides the rain effect, receives wind-force to influence flexible shroud 5 and takes place deformation, reduces the resistance of LED insecticidal lamp wind, increases the security.
